Street parking near Wijk C: zones, paid hours, and hourly costs

Paid parking in Utrecht is organized by parking zones (rayons). For the Wijk C area, you’ll usually see one of Utrecht’s inner-city zones on the street and on the municipal parking map. The key detail is that both hours and costs depend on the zone.

  • Zone A1: Monday–Saturday 07:00–01:00; Sunday 12:00–18:00. Typical cost: €8.01/hour.
  • Zone A2: Monday–Saturday 09:00–23:00. Typical cost: €6.94/hour.
  • Zone BC: times differ by specific parking area. Typical cost: €5.34/hour.

Garages: convenient, but daily caps and per-time pricing can add up

Garages in the city center are often easier than finding street parking, but they commonly use per-15-minute pricing plus a maximum day rate. For longer stays, the total can still be significant—so it’s worth comparing parking cost and availability before you arrive.

P+R (Park & Ride) for full days: park outside, then use public transport

Utrecht’s P+R locations are designed for people who want to avoid inner-city parking searching. In many cases you can buy a P+R combi ticket (day parking plus public transport return for up to five people). If you’re planning a full day around the center, P+R is a useful fallback.

Practical tips to avoid fines in the Wijk C area

  • Check the correct zone on Utrecht’s parking map before you pay.
  • Pay for the right time and don’t assume the same rules apply on every street.
  • Watch for “no parking” streets in paid zones (some streets restrict parking even within the same rayon).
  • If you’re using a reserved or accessible option, confirm access requirements before you arrive.

What are the paid parking hours in the Wijk C area (Utrecht)?
In the Wijk C area you’ll typically encounter Utrecht’s paid parking zones. Zone A1 is Monday–Saturday 07:00–01:00 and Sunday 12:00–18:00. Zone A2 is Monday–Saturday 09:00–23:00. Zone BC has different times depending on the specific parking area—so always check the municipal parking map for the exact street/spot.
How much does street parking cost near Wijk C?
Street parking costs depend on the Utrecht parking zone shown on the meter/signs near Wijk C. Typical hourly rates are: Zone A1 about €8.01/hour, Zone A2 about €6.94/hour, and Zone BC about €5.34/hour. Final prices and valid hours can vary by street and day, so confirm on the parking signage before you park.
How do I know which parking zone I’m in to avoid a fine?
To avoid fines, match your exact street spot to the correct zone (rayon). Use Utrecht’s municipal parking map to see where paid parking applies, then follow the instructions on the meter and the street signs for that specific area. Also watch for streets where parking is restricted even within a paid zone.
